APSC 293  Engineering Communications 2  Units: 1.00  
This course provides an introduction to effective engineering writing and speaking skills with the emphasis on professional correspondence, engineering reports, oral briefings, and formal oral presentations. These skills are developed in lectures and small group tutorials. This course is integrated with APSC 200, and coordinated by the same instructor.

Course Learning Outcomes:

  1. Organize information in a structured report with coherent logic, flow, and formatting.
  2. Support statements and conclusions with wide range of reputable, well-organized sources that follow a consistent, citation format.
  3. Produce clear and concise writing that maintains reader focus.
  4. Create figures, maps, tables, and drawings to engineering report standards.
  5. Deliver formal and informal oral presentations with suitable language, content, style, timing, and flow.
